Honeywell Home RCHT8610WF2006 Thermostat - No Power
11-03-2021, 09:18 PM
Can anyone help me identify this diode? S6 VK15H is all that's on the package.
I couldn't find any good results in my searching.

Re: Honeywell Home RCHT8610WF2006 Thermostat - No Power
S6 - SS36 (Surface Mount Schottky Barrier Rectifier) 60V 3A.
